Август 17, 2017, 01:29:04

Автор Тема: WatchDog for MySql  (Прочитано 2297 раз)

lion

  • Administrator
  • Супер пользователь
  • *****
  • Сообщений: 279
  • Карма: +2/-0
    • Просмотр профиля
    • SoftLine
    • Email
WatchDog for MySql
« : Март 31, 2011, 01:08:13 »
Возникла проблема - периодически останавливается mysql на этом сервере, перезапуск приводит в нормальное состояние. Исследования показали, что проблема в загруженности сервера.
Для слежения за системой написал простой скрипт и поместил его в каталог "/etc/cron.hourly/"
Скрипт проверяет запущенность сервера и если он не запущен стартует его.

#!/bin/bash

#uncomment for test
#/etc/init.d/mysql stop;

if /etc/init.d/mysql status; then
    echo "running";
else
    echo "stoped";
    /etc/init.d/mysql start;
fi;

скачать текст можно по ссылке: http://1clinux.org/pub/mysqltest.sh

snowmanja

  • Новичок
  • *
  • Сообщений: 2
  • Карма: +0/-0
    • Просмотр профиля
Re: WatchDog for MySql
« Ответ #1 : Ноябрь 27, 2014, 07:05:59 »

I'm reading the story, get to know me I am very exotic. I learn about new things happening.